California Launches AI Workforce Impact Tracker to Monitor Technological Shifts

Introduction

California has introduced a publicly accessible dashboard called the AI Workforce Impact Tracker to monitor how artificial intelligence (AI) is reshaping employment patterns and the broader job market. Developed in collaboration between the University of California, Los Angeles (UCLA) and the California Employment Development Department (EDD), the tool aims to provide policymakers and workers with real-time insights into AI’s effects on employment. By analyzing data on job displacement, retraining needs, and regional trends, the tracker seeks to inform proactive strategies to support workers as technology evolves.

Main Developments: A Tool for Data-Driven Policy

The AI Workforce Impact Tracker is designed to collect and visualize data on AI’s influence across California’s labor market. Key features include:

  • Monthly Updates: The dashboard will be refreshed regularly to reflect emerging trends, such as shifts in unemployment claims, retraining participation, and sector-specific disruptions.
  • Regional and Sector Analysis: The tool highlights disparities between regions (e.g., the San Francisco Bay Area vs. rural areas) and industries (e.g., tech-heavy sectors vs. traditional manufacturing).
  • Worker Demographics: Initial findings show no significant rise in unemployment claims statewide, but the data reveals patterns among highly educated workers in AI-exposed roles.

The tracker is paired with a comprehensive analysis of its data, which includes insights from economists and labor experts. For example, after the release of ChatGPT-3.5 in 2022, unemployment claims from college-educated workers in AI-affected occupations rose in the Bay Area. However, these increases were not disproportionately linked to race, ethnicity, gender, or age.

Why This Matters: Bridging Data Gaps and Policy Gaps

The AI Workforce Impact Tracker addresses a critical gap: the lack of granular, real-time data on AI’s labor market effects. Prior to this tool, policymakers relied on outdated surveys or anecdotal reports, which limited their ability to respond effectively to disruptions.

By grounding decisions in data, California aims to:
Identify Vulnerable Groups: Target retraining programs for workers in high-risk sectors, such as customer service or data entry.
Prevent Systemic Disparities: Ensure marginalized communities are not disproportionately affected by AI-driven job displacement.
Foster Innovation: Support the growth of AI while protecting workers’ rights and ensuring equitable access to new opportunities.

“This tracker replaces speculation with evidence,” said Till von Wachter, a co-author of the project. “It allows us to see where the labor market is shifting and how to best support workers.”

Potential Impact: A Model for National and Global Policy

California’s initiative could set a precedent for other states and countries grappling with AI’s labor market implications. The tool’s focus on regional and demographic analysis offers a framework for understanding how AI impacts different populations, which is essential for crafting inclusive policies.

Moreover, the tracker aligns with Governor Newsom’s broader AI strategy, which includes:
Legislative Safeguards: Laws like the Transparency in Frontier Technology Act (SB 53) to ensure responsible AI development.
Workforce Training: Programs such as the Degree Plus pilot, which combines university degrees with skills-based certifications and internships.
Ethical AI Standards: Measures to protect privacy, prevent deepfakes, and ensure fair labor practices in AI deployment.

Experts argue that California’s approach could influence national policies, particularly as the U.S. Congress debates AI regulations. The state’s emphasis on balancing innovation with worker protection may serve as a blueprint for other regions.
